What Makes a Complex Lift?

Some rigging operations involve straightforward loads with clear access, minimal risks, and predictable conditions. A complex lift is any operation where the risks, site conditions, or load characteristics require additional planning beyond a standard crane lift.

As well as lifting an item from one location to another, complex lifts also involve multiple variables that must be carefully managed, including restricted access, surrounding structures, load stability, crane positioning, environmental conditions, and coordination between multiple trades.

Every project is different, which is why lift planning should always be tailored to the specific site and scope of works. Below are several factors which can increase the complexity of a lifting operation.

Restricted Site Access

Commercial construction sites often provide limited room for crane setup and load movement.

Tight city sites, existing buildings, neighbouring properties, overhead services, and confined work areas can all reduce available operating space, requiring careful planning before lifting begins.

Heavy or Oversized Loads

Large plant equipment, structural steel, mechanical units, prefabricated components, and specialised machinery require careful consideration of load weight, dimensions, centre of gravity, and lifting points.

Even when a crane has sufficient lifting capacity, the shape and stability of the load may create additional challenges during installation.

Working Around Existing Structures

Many commercial projects involve lifting equipment into completed or partially completed buildings.

These situations may require loads to be manoeuvred around roofs, façades, glazing, steelwork, or other permanent structures while maintaining safe clearances throughout the lift.

Multiple Trades on Site

Construction sites rarely stop while lifting operations take place.

Successful lifts require close coordination between riggers, crane operators, builders, mechanical contractors, electricians, engineers, traffic controllers, and site supervisors to ensure everyone understands the lifting sequence and site conditions.

High-Risk Environments

Certain projects naturally demand additional planning due to their surroundings.

Examples include:

  • Hospitals

  • Universities and schools

  • Government facilities

  • Data centres

  • Industrial plants

  • Live commercial buildings

These environments often require lifting operations to minimise disruption while maintaining strict safety requirements.

The Role of the Rigging Team

Professional riggers are responsible for selecting appropriate lifting equipment, determining safe lifting methods, directing crane movements, and ensuring the load remains stable throughout the operation.

Throughout the lift, the rigging team works closely with crane operators, doggers, site supervisors, engineers, and contractors to ensure every stage is completed safely and according to plan.

Their knowledge and communication are often what make complex lifts run smoothly.

Effective Lift Planning Is Essential

Every lift presents different challenges, and overlooking even a single factor can compromise safety, increase costs, or delay the project.

An experienced rigging contractor understands how to identify potential challenges early, coordinate with multiple stakeholders, and adapt lifting plans as site conditions change.

This level of planning considers:

  • Site access and crane positioning

  • Ground conditions

  • Load weight and dimensions

  • Lifting methodology

  • Exclusion zones

  • Weather conditions

  • Communication between all parties

  • Safety documentation and risk assessments

By addressing these factors before work begins, lifting operations can be completed safely and with greater confidence that the project will remain on schedule.

Projects That Commonly Require Complex Lifts

Complex lifting operations are common across many commercial and industrial sectors, including:

  • Mechanical plant replacement

  • HVAC installations

  • Structural steel erection

  • Commercial construction

  • Hospital upgrades

  • University projects

  • Industrial maintenance shutdowns

  • Data centre construction

  • Infrastructure projects

Each project presents its own challenges, requiring a lifting solution tailored to the site, schedule, and construction methodology.
